你查询的IP:[117.32.183.135]  地理位置:中国–陕西–西安

最新查询117.106.82.169 121.195.16.198 116.207.155.117 123.8.128.99 117.64.49.0 124.16.226.103 124.42.221.209 221.136.155.245 116.16.183.37 117.32.183.135 221.129.178.193 58.240.82.171 202.127.160.128 203.135.96.196 202.158.160.53 203.134.240.32 121.40.230.119 59.80.138.163 210.16.128.105 58.32.61.86 119.60.49.244 121.60.206.69 124.220.63.78 210.14.64.169 122.224.168.25 221.14.0.90 192.188.170.167 117.53.176.52 203.91.32.235 210.52.14.79 116.16.153.234